Sensor damaged by a foreign object on Ethiopian Airlines 737 MAX triggered fatal crash
Posted on 4/4/19 at 12:54 am
Posted on 4/4/19 at 12:54 am
quote:
The Ethiopian Airlines Boeing 737 MAX, which crashed in March and killed 157 people, suffered a damaged angle-of-attack sensor upon takeoff from a bird or foreign object, triggering erroneous data and the activation an anti-stall system -- called MCAS -- sending the pitch of the plane downward and ultimately crashing into the ground, two aviation sources familiar with the investigation told ABC News.
As the jet was nose diving, the Boeing 737 MAX pilots did not try to electronically pull the nose of the plane up before following Boeing's emergency procedures of disengaging power to the horizontal stabilizer on the rear of the aircraft, according to the sources.
One source told ABC News that they manually attempted to bring the nose of the plane back up by using the trim wheel. Soon after, the pilots restored power to the horizontal stabilizer.
With power restored, the MCAS was re-engaged, the sources said, and the pilots were unable to regain control and the plane crashed.
The preliminary findings in the crash investigation are expected to be released by transportation officials in Ethiopia on Thursday morning.

quote:
Is a planes ability to make a successful flight really that reliant on this one sensor being functional?
The problem is that the plane isn’t really being flown by the pilot. It’s flown by a computer that even in manual mode just take general direction from the pilot.
So what the control surfaces actually do is dictated by both pilot input and what the system views the current situation as.
Depending on the programming, that mix with a faulty sensor could lead to counterintuitive responses.
